8 inovasi inti dari jaringan Aptos: Bahasa Move dan Block-STM memimpin revolusi Web3

robot
Pembuatan abstrak sedang berlangsung

8 Kekuatan Inovasi Jaringan Aptos

Aptos sebagai jaringan blockchain dengan latensi yang sangat rendah dan throughput yang sangat tinggi, telah membawa perubahan revolusioner bagi pengembang dalam membangun aplikasi Web3. Artikel ini akan memperkenalkan 8 inovasi inti yang mendorong perkembangan jaringan Aptos.

1. Move bahasa: lebih cocok untuk membangun aplikasi

Aptos menggunakan bahasa pemrograman Move, memberikan lingkungan pengembangan yang lebih baik bagi pengembang dan meningkatkan efisiensi pengembangan. Move adalah bahasa yang ekspresif dan mudah digunakan, dirancang khusus untuk manajemen aset yang aman.

Aptos berbagi banyak ide desain inti dengan Move, menjadikannya platform pengembangan Move yang efisien dan menyenangkan. Move awalnya dirancang untuk pendahulu Aptos, hubungan ini memastikan bahwa pengembang Move yang ada dapat dengan mudah membangun aplikasi di Aptos, dan pemula juga dapat mendapatkan manfaat dari dokumentasi dan contoh yang ada.

Aptos telah secara signifikan meningkatkan ekosistem Move dengan menambahkan berbagai fitur di tingkat bahasa dan kerangka. Peningkatan ini mencakup arsitektur keamanan yang lebih baik, pengukuran bahan bakar yang dapat dikonfigurasi secara rinci, kemampuan untuk memperbarui kode, tabel berskala besar, akun sumber daya, dan lainnya. Selain itu, validator Move menyediakan jaminan invarians tambahan untuk kontrak pintar dan berkembang secara positif di Aptos.

Banyak peneliti dan pengembang awal bahasa Move masih aktif di ekosistem Aptos, terus meningkatkan bahasa Move dan komunitas. Setelah empat tahun diverifikasi, Move telah terbukti menjadi bahasa pengembangan yang matang dan dapat digunakan di lingkungan produksi.

8 Inovasi yang Membuat Aptos Menjadi Pemimpin Baru di Blockchain

2. Block-STM: Membawa lebih banyak kebebasan pemrograman

Block-STM adalah mesin eksekusi kontrak pintar paralel yang baru, dibangun di sekitar memori transaksi Aptos dan prinsip kontrol paralel optimis. Metode paralelisasi transaksi yang inovatif ini dapat mempercepat kecepatan pemrosesan transaksi tanpa mempengaruhi pengalaman pengembang.

Berbeda dengan mesin eksekusi paralel yang memerlukan pembacaan/penulisan data untuk merusak atomisitas transaksi, Block-STM memungkinkan pengembang untuk bebas mengkode, mewujudkan throughput yang lebih tinggi dan latensi yang lebih rendah untuk aplikasi nyata. Pengembang dapat dengan mudah membangun aplikasi yang sangat paralel. Block-STM mendukung atomisitas yang lebih kaya dibandingkan lingkungan paralel lain yang perlu membagi operasi menjadi beberapa transaksi, dengan meningkatkan pengalaman pengguna melalui pengurangan latensi dan peningkatan efisiensi biaya.

3. Tata Kelola Di Dalam Rantai dan Desentralisasi

Untuk mendukung jaringan Layer 1 yang benar-benar terdesentralisasi dan tanpa izin, Aptos dilengkapi dengan mekanisme tata kelola on-chain yang memungkinkan perubahan konfigurasi jaringan dan mesin virtual dilakukan secara mulus. Baik testnet maupun mainnet Aptos mencerminkan hal ini.

Di jaringan utama, dengan mengurangi "batas penambahan hak suara", keandalan jaringan telah meningkat. Menetapkan ambang yang lebih agresif memungkinkan jaringan untuk dipandu dengan cepat, lebih dari 52% pemegang token memberikan suara mendukung proposal ini untuk membantu melindungi jaringan.

Sejak dilahirkan, komunitas Aptos telah dapat membuat dan memberikan suara pada proposal yang mempengaruhi perilaku blockchain. Proposal tata kelola mencakup: mengubah durasi epoch, menyesuaikan minimum/maksimum hak validator, mengubah parameter sistem, menerapkan peningkatan perangkat lunak kode inti, serta meningkatkan modul kerangka Aptos ( dan serangkaian perpustakaan pengembangan Move inti ) untuk memperbaiki bug atau meningkatkan fungsi.

4. AptosBFTv4: Konsensus Efisien

AptosBFTv4 adalah protokol BFT blockchain tingkat produksi pertama yang memiliki bukti kebenaran yang ketat. Protokol ini menggunakan mekanisme respons optimis, yang mampu memberikan latensi rendah dan throughput tinggi, memanfaatkan sepenuhnya kinerja jaringan dasar. Dengan perbaikan berdasarkan Hotstuff, AptosBFTv4 mengurangi latensi pengajuan dari 3 langkah menjadi 2 langkah, mengurangi latensi sebesar 33% tanpa mengorbankan kompensasi komunikasi.

Keamanan yang ketat dan kemampuan untuk meningkatkan dipertimbangkan saat implementasi, dengan pemisahan yang jelas dari invariant untuk isolasi dan audit yang efektif, serta penegakan prinsip non-fork. Tumpukan perangkat lunak yang sama telah mengalami 4 kali peningkatan dan diuji di jaringan waktu nyata, membuktikan ketelitian dan ketahanan proses pengembangannya. Dalam iterasi keempat, AptosBFTv4 menjadi protokol konsensus Byzantine fault tolerance tercepat yang dapat digunakan untuk produksi.

Meskipun beberapa node mati, Aptos masih dapat memastikan operasi normal seluruh jaringan. Ini berkat pemeliharaan sistem reputasi di blockchain, yang menggunakan ketersediaan dan kinerja di masa lalu sebagai indikator untuk masa depan, secara otomatis meminimalkan dampak negatif dari validator yang lambat merespons dan berkinerja buruk.

5. Tindakan keamanan untuk meningkatkan kepercayaan pengguna

Aptos akun mendukung manajemen kunci yang fleksibel, termasuk rotasi kunci, ketangkasan enkripsi, dan model pengelolaan campuran. Rotasi kunci adalah kebiasaan baik yang sangat penting untuk mencegah serangan jarak jauh yang dapat membahayakan akun multi-pihak. Di blockchain lainnya, rotasi hanya dapat dilakukan dengan memindahkan semua aset ke akun baru. Aptos menggunakan metode pemisahan akun dan kunci, yang memungkinkan penambahan algoritma tanda tangan digital baru secara mulus untuk mendukung berbagai jenis kunci publik dan kunci privat. Model pengelolaan campuran mendukung solusi pemulihan tingkat lanjut dan manajemen akun, membantu menjembatani kesenjangan antara Web2 dan Web3.

Dompet dapat menggunakan fungsi prapengujian transaksi, yang menjelaskan hasil transaksi sebelum pengguna menandatangani. Penilaian awal transaksi dapat mengurangi risiko keamanan seperti phishing. Untuk lebih meningkatkan pengalaman pengguna, blockchain Aptos membatasi masa berlaku setiap transaksi, dan menggunakan tiga perlindungan berupa nomor seri, waktu kedaluwarsa, dan ID rantai untuk mencegah penyalahgunaan tanda tangan yang berlaku tanpa batas.

Protokol konsensus Aptos dan penyimpanan terverifikasi menyediakan dukungan praktis yang mulus untuk protokol klien ringan, sehingga memberikan pengalaman pengguna yang lebih aman dan dapat diandalkan. Jaringan Aptos menyambut siapa saja untuk terhubung ke node penuh untuk mengakses data terverifikasi secara langsung, mencerminkan filosofi Web3 "tidak percaya, harus memverifikasi". Untuk itu, Aptos dibangun di atas struktur pohon multicast yang efisien, memberikan peserta throughput tinggi dan latensi rendah untuk menyebarkan status blockchain. Peserta dapat memproses semua transaksi mulai dari blok genesis, atau dapat melewati sejarah blockchain dan hanya menyinkronkan status terbaru. Klien ringan dapat menyinkronkan sebagian status blockchain, seperti akun tertentu atau nilai data, dan mengaktifkan pembacaan status terverifikasi, seperti menggunakan stempel waktu BFT untuk mendapatkan saldo akun yang terverifikasi.

6. Arsitektur modular yang menghadap masa depan

Aptos memiliki tradisi sejarah yang dapat ditingkatkan, sejak awal setiap bagian dari sistem dirancang dengan prinsip modularitas dan fleksibilitas. Ini memungkinkan arsitektur Aptos untuk mendukung peningkatan yang sering, yang berarti blockchain dapat dengan cepat mengadopsi kemajuan teknologi terbaru dan menyediakan dukungan teknis untuk kasus penggunaan yang muncul.

Desain arsitektur modular Aptos memberikan fleksibilitas klien dan dioptimalkan untuk peningkatan yang sering tanpa waktu henti. Fitur-fitur ini telah ditunjukkan secara penuh dalam iterasi mainnet sebelumnya, testnet, dan berbagai pengujian tekanan internal. Blockchain Aptos mencakup protokol manajemen perubahan on-chain yang terintegrasi, yang memungkinkan penyebaran cepat inovasi teknologi baru dan mendukung skenario aplikasi Web3 yang baru.

7. Mekanisme Reward Berbasis Proposal

Di Aptos Incentive Testnet 3, sistem penghargaan berbasis pemungutan suara diterapkan. Dalam model ini, begitu dua pertiga suara mencapai node pengusul, konsensus BFT tercapai. Ini berarti sepertiga suara yang belakangan tidak termasuk, dan validator terkait juga tidak mendapatkan penghargaan.

Ini dapat menyebabkan keterlambatan kompetisi, validator yang dekat dengan kluster node utama sering kali mendapatkan lebih banyak imbalan. Dalam kasus ini, operator node akan memindahkan node ke lokasi yang lebih dekat dengan kluster utama untuk memperbaiki keterlambatan, sehingga meningkatkan imbalan staking. Ini tidak menguntungkan desentralisasi dan distribusi geografis, karena mendorong konsentrasi node. Untuk mempromosikan tingkat desentralisasi yang lebih besar, Aptos kini telah menerapkan imbalan berbasis kinerja proposal sebagai sistem imbalan staking.

Sistem berbasis proposal memiliki waktu timeout yang lebih tinggi dibandingkan dengan pemungutan suara, dan kurang sensitif terhadap keterlambatan antar wilayah. Ini meningkatkan tingkat imbalan untuk node di daerah terpencil, menekan pengaruh lokasi geografis. Sebagai contoh, bahkan jika validator tidak berada di lokasi fisik kelompok node maksimum, mereka tidak akan mendapatkan imbalan yang jauh lebih sedikit. Pola imbalan masih mempertimbangkan perilaku pemungutan suara, karena performa pemungutan suara yang baik akan mempengaruhi probabilitas pemilihan proposer.

8. Pohon Merkle Jarang Berkinerja Tinggi

Aptos menggunakan pohon Merkle ubur-ubur (JMT) yang dirancang, memanfaatkan pola kunci berbasis versi yang monoton untuk mengoptimalkan kinerja penulisan mesin penyimpanan dasar berbasis LSM ( seperti RocksDB). JMT mencapai keseimbangan praktis antara CPU, I/O, dan penggunaan penyimpanan, memastikan kinerja yang memuaskan sambil mempertahankan skala data status disk yang dapat dikelola.

Selain JMT sebagai format persistensi status Aptos, ada juga implementasi pohon Merkle jarang dalam memori yang bebas kunci. Implementasi ini dirancang khusus untuk caching dan paralelisasi, bekerja sama dengan Block-STM untuk mencapai pembaruan status global yang berkinerja tinggi.

8 Inovasi yang Membuat Aptos Menjadi Pemimpin Baru dalam Blockchain

Lihat Asli
This page may contain third-party content, which is provided for information purposes only (not representations/warranties) and should not be considered as an endorsement of its views by Gate, nor as financial or professional advice. See Disclaimer for details.
  • Hadiah
  • 7
  • Bagikan
Komentar
0/400
Mullingvip
· 18jam yang lalu
Ekosistem semuanya adalah koin penipu, tidak optimis.
Lihat AsliBalas0
HypotheticalLiquidatorvip
· 19jam yang lalu
Data tinggi TPS terlihat menggoda, tetapi bagaimana dengan proporsi risiko likuiditas?
Lihat AsliBalas0
WenMoonvip
· 19jam yang lalu
Segera akan moon gm
Lihat AsliBalas0
LayerZeroEnjoyervip
· 19jam yang lalu
Move jauh lebih harum dibandingkan sol.
Lihat AsliBalas0
SybilAttackVictimvip
· 19jam yang lalu
Pergi, pergi, ini terlalu banyak.
Lihat AsliBalas0
LootboxPhobiavip
· 19jam yang lalu
move hanyalah omong kosong besar
Lihat AsliBalas0
WalletDoomsDayvip
· 19jam yang lalu
move jauh di depan
Lihat AsliBalas0
  • Sematkan
Perdagangkan Kripto Di Mana Saja Kapan Saja
qrCode
Pindai untuk mengunduh aplikasi Gate
Komunitas
Bahasa Indonesia
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)